We realize that new ideas can come from everywhere in the organization, and we know the next big idea could be yours! The opportunity Adobe Express is searching for a design leader for our Global Content Design team; driving initiatives across different regions and rapidly growing Express’ content offering into new and unchartered markets.  You, and your team, will be the global voice of Express Content. You will ensure all our creators feel that what they can create in Express is culturally authentic to them.    What you’ll do  Adobe Express is reaching millions of communicators around the globe with an all-in-one creative tool that enables anyone to stand out; and now we're extending our reach by personalizing content for key markets.  Build the global design practice Lead an empowered and strategic team that extends the differentiated approach of Adobe Express’ content offering, globally.  Expand the global model while sustaining agency relationships that will ensure hyper relevant content creation that increases user adoption and success.  Craft compelling user narratives and content strategies through close partnership with Research, Data Science, and other partners.  Give excellent feedback that strengthens the skills and capacities of those around you in open, transparent, and clear ways.    Form high-trust partnerships  Instill deep curiosity for cultural nuance by demonstrating care and advocating for people from all walks of life, heritages, languages, and abilities. Act as the relational glue between your forward-thinking design team, culturally attuned regional marketing partners, and brilliant product minds; working together to meet the diversity of global users’ needs. Partner to support campaign and engagement strategies with content that retains Express creators through viral growth loops.   Drive horizontal design initiatives Share and present Global Content team strategies and be a bridge for leadership to regional insights and repeatable design strategies that support content scale.  Maintain constant communication with managers, staff, vendors, and partners to ensure accurate operations of the global content program.  Clearly document content creation standards and results, ensuring guidelines and performance metrics are established and upheld in how content is created and submitted.   What you’ll bring to the team   Your approach to setting unbreakable standards makes you a go-to for global content design, and your drive and ability to empower your team clears the path for global scale.   Must-haves 5+ years of proven experience in design management working on large scale product and marketing teams within a fast-paced matrixed organization.  Strong ability to plan, influence, lead, and dot connect across multiple strategic partnerships. Strong visual eye and an excellent communicator of design standards.  Ability to be a champion for the voice of the customer and trends.  Excellent written and verbal communication skills.   Nice-to-haves  Experience with, and a point of view on, design tooling and social media, with a strong passion for the creative potential in everyone.  Experience in content strategy efforts in a product that is simple and fun with a consumer focus. A degree in a design-related field or comparable work experience.  An emerging perspective on the role of AI/ML in augmenting creative workflows and content production is a huge bonus.   How to apply To be considered for this role, please submit your resume and portfolio. In your portfolio be sure to include a strong foundation of content strategy applied in a consumer product space; with examples of systems-thinking and collaborative approaches to the design process, as well as examples of your design management history.
